What I Check Before Buying
Before I choose a Minnie Mouse ride on toy, I always check a few important things. I look at the recommended age range first, because I want the toy to match the child’s size and ability. I also pay attention to the weight limit, since that tells me how long the toy may be useful. I make sure the seat is comfortable and the wheels look stable enough for safe riding.
Safety Features I Look For
Safety matters most to me. I prefer ride on toys with a sturdy base, smooth edges, and non-slip wheels. If the toy has a push handle, I like that because it gives me more control when helping a younger child. I also check whether the materials feel durable and whether the toy has any small parts that could be a concern.
Comfort and Ease of Use
I always think about how easy the toy will be for a child to use on their own. A lightweight design is important to me because it makes the toy easier to move around. I also like ride on toys with simple steering or push-and-go features, since that keeps the experience fun instead of frustrating. If the seat is shaped well, I find the child can ride longer without discomfort.
Indoor and Outdoor Use
I usually decide where the toy will be used most often. If I want something for indoor play, I look for quieter wheels and a compact design that fits through doorways. For outdoor use, I prefer stronger wheels and a body that can handle rougher surfaces. In my experience, choosing based on the main play area makes a big difference.
Design and Appeal
One thing I enjoy about Minnie Mouse ride on toys is the bright and friendly design. I think the character details, colors, and themed accessories make the toy feel special. When a toy looks fun, I notice children are more eager to ride it and play with it regularly.
Battery-Powered vs. Manual Ride On Toys
I consider whether I want a manual ride on toy or a battery-powered one. Manual models are usually simpler and often easier to maintain, which I like for everyday use. Battery-powered versions can feel more exciting, but I always check charging time, speed, and control features before buying. My choice depends on the child’s age and how much supervision I want to provide.
Price and Value
I try to balance price with quality. A lower-priced toy may seem appealing, but I usually look at durability first because I want the toy to last. If a Minnie Mouse ride on toy has better materials, safer construction, and a more comfortable design, I feel it offers better value even if it costs a little more.
